The decoder generates a volume that contains RGB and opacity values. To render this volume to an image, we use a differentiable ray marching algorithm. The idea is that we integrate the RGB and opacity values through the volume along the ray defined by each pixel. Visualization of differentiable ray marching.

WebJul 8, 2024 · Volumetric mappers in VTK use ray marching algorithms to render a volume with a given opacity and color transfer functions. These methods compose colors along the ray to compute the final color for each pixel. An option allows the user to shade the volume in order to make surfaces appear more clearly during the rendering. WebFeb 18, 1997 · Volume rendering is a technique for visualizing sampled functions of three spatial dimensions by computing 2-D projections of a colored semitransparent volume. Currently, the major application area of volume rendering is medical imaging, where volume data is available from X-ray Computer Tomagraphy (CT) scanners and Positron Emission …

WebSample based ray marching is an effective method for direct volume rendering of unstructured meshes. However, sampling such meshes remains expensive, and strategies to reduce the number of samples taken have received relatively little attention. In this paper, we introduce a method for rendering unstructured meshes using a combination of a coarse …
